## Deployment

Pointweave, our loyalty-points ledger, deploys via the standard pipeline after a green build on the release branch. Migrations run automatically; never apply them by hand. Canary traffic is held at five percent for thirty minutes before full rollout. Before your first deploy, confirm the staging service starts cleanly with the values below.

settings of fahag-haduf:
[ulaox]
port = 8443
region = south-2
host = ulaox.lumiccorp.internal
timeout_ms = 500
retries = 8

MEMO — Sales Leads Only
From: Planning Office, Veltrane Systems
Re: Next Year's Headcount Plan

We have modeled three staffing scenarios for the coming fiscal year. The central case adds six account executives across the Norbeck and Tilhaven territories, phased quarterly to match onboarding capacity. Support roles grow only where pipeline coverage falls below 3x. Please review your territory assumptions carefully before Friday. The confidential planning note below states the approved hiring ceiling.

confidential, kahog-bawif: The northern region missed its Pramir quota by 20.0 percent last quarter. Casaxek Freight plans to lower the Fraion list price by 41.5 percent in December. The finance team signed off on a budget of $236.4 million for Project Druius. The renewal with Fenysix Partners closes at $91.3 million a year, 2.1 percent below the last contract.

**Postmortem timeline — Farelight pricing experiment**

14:22 — On-call paged after checkout conversions dropped sharply on the Farelight platform. Investigation showed the ticket-pricing experiment had begun serving the treatment price to 100% of traffic instead of the intended 10% split, due to a misconfigured rollout flag pushed earlier that afternoon. Experiment was halted at 14:41 and prices reverted. The deploy responsible was identified by the token recorded below.

session token of fadug-hahap = htk3_554

Hello plugin authors,

Next Tuesday we are running a disaster-recovery drill for RateHollow, the tax-rate lookup cache behind the Ledgerpine plugin API. During the drill, cache reads will fail over to the secondary region; expect elevated latency for up to an hour. Plugins that follow the published retry guidance should need no changes. If your plugin maintains a warm session with the cache admin endpoint, it may be asked to re-authenticate after failover. In that case, restore access using the recovery passphrase below.

vault phrase of yaguf-hahaf = druath-holix